Song Name: Jaya Radha Madhava
Official Name: Sri Krsnaer
Vimsottara Sata Nama Song 4
Author: Bhaktivinoda Thakura
Book Name: Gitavali
Language: Bengali
LYRICS:
(1)
jaya rādhā-mādhava kuñja-bihārī
gopī-jana-vallabha giri-vara-dhārī
(2)
yaśodā-nandana braja-jana-rañjana
yāmuna-tīra-vana-cārī
TRANSLATION
1) Krsna is the lover of Radha. He displays many amorous pastimes in the groves of Vrndavana, He is the lover of the cowherd maidens of Vraja, and the holder of the great hill named Govardhana.
2)
He is the beloved son of mother Yasoda, the delighter
of the inhabitants of Vraja, and He wanders in the
forests along the banks of the River Yamuna!
Remarks/
Extra Information:
Srila
Prabhupada was very fond of this sort and sang it
just before his lectures. In
This
song is heard in Raga Kafi, Raga Misra
Pilu, and Raga Darbari Kanhada.
